A 2kW solar panel system with a 200Ah 600W pure sine wave inverter is an excellent choice for RVers seeking to enhance their off-grid power capabilities. In this analysis, we will discuss the advantages and disadvantages of investing in such a setup.
Pros:1. Sustainable and renewable energy source: Harnessing solar energy offers environmental benefits by reducing the carbon footprint and reliance on traditional power sources.
2. Cost savings over time: While there is a significant upfront investment, the long-term savings on electricity bills can be substantial, especially for frequent RVers or those traveling for extended periods.
3. Reduced reliance on external power sources: With a solar panel system, RVers can generate and store their power, reducing the need for campground hookups or external power sources.
4. Enhanced comfort and convenience: Solar panels can provide power for various appliances and devices, enabling RVers to maintain a comfortable living condition even in remote locations.
5. Quiet and emission-free operation: Unlike generators, solar-generated power is virtually silent and emits no harmful emissions.
6. Increased safety: The pure sine wave inverter ensures that sensitive electronics are protected from the potential damage caused by modified sine wave inverters.
Cons:1. High upfront investment: The cost of purchasing a 2kW solar panel system with a 200Ah 600W pure sine wave inverter can be a significant expense, potentially discouraging some RVers.
2. Space constraints and installation complexity: Rooftop installation and wiring procedures can be time-consuming and may require specialized knowledge or professional assistance.
3. Variable power generation: Solar energy production depends on atmospheric conditions and availability of sunlight. That being said, adequate planning and a larger battery bank can help mitigate issues related to power generation variability.
4. Maintenance: Regular maintenance, such as cleaning the solar panels and inspecting the electrical components, is necessary to ensure the system's longevity and optimal performance.
5. Limited power generation capacity: Although a 2kW setup is suitable for many RV needs, it might not be sufficient for heavy power consumption or special appliances that require significant power.
Conclusion:A 2kW solar panel system with a 200Ah 600W pure sine wave inverter offers numerous advantages, including a sustainable energy source, cost savings, and increased comfort for RVers. However, the high upfront investment, installation complexities, and variable power generation can be potential drawbacks. With careful consideration of your power requirements, budget, and lifestyle preferences, this setup can prove to be an excellent long-term investment in your RV experience.
